Saunderton Station might not have a ticket office, but there are ticket machines available, providing a convenient way to collect tickets purchased online. All machines are card-only, making cash transactions a thing of the past. While the station might not have round-the-clock staffing, it does offer a customer help point for those in need. If assistance is required, there's always the Passenger Assist service, which can be booked up to two hours in advance of your journey.
For those with mobility needs, it's important to note the station’s step-free access is limited. Access to Platform 2 is available, serving northbound services towards Aylesbury and beyond. However, if Platform 1 is your destination, you’ll need to traverse a footbridge, or alternatively, a taxi can be arranged to nearby stations like High Wycombe or Princes Risborough with better accessibility.
Saunderton offers excellent connections, making it easy to traverse the region even if you're not driving. Rail replacement services and local buses ensure you're well-connected, with stops conveniently located a mere three-minute walk from the station entrance on the main road, A4010. North Fambridge station keeps things simple. While there isn't a ticket office, the station is equipped with ticket machines where you can purchase and collect tickets for your journey. Accessibility is a consideration here; accessible ticket machines and an induction loop are in place to assist hearing-impaired travelers, even though the station doesn’t have step-free access to all areas. If you're looking for a place to sit while waiting for your train, seating is available, although there are no waiting rooms or first-class lounges.
Parking is straightforward with a 24-hour car park operated by National Car Parks Ltd, offering 138 spaces, including one accessible space. You'll find competitive pricing with daily rates at £4.70 and discounts for longer-term permits. Bicyclists can park their bikes at one of the 16 bicycle stands available in the car park, which is, although secure, not sheltered. However, the station lacks bodies like ATMs, shops, or refreshments facilities; a friendly reminder to plan ahead for your journey.
Although North Fambridge might not have a bustling array of transport links, there is a rail replacement service located on Fambridge Road at the junction with Station Approach, providing an alternative route when needed.
